Are you a creative, hands-on Marketing Executive looking to join a growing B2B business where your ideas will truly make an impact? Our client is expanding their marketing team in January and is seeking a multiskilled marketer to support across campaigns, content, and digital activity as they continue to scale. You will be joining a supportive and collaborative team of four, working across a wide range of exciting projects including a brand-new website launch, regular email campaigns, social media content, and event coordination.
The Role:
- As Marketing Executive, you will play a key role in delivering marketing activity across multiple channels.
- Producing engaging marketing collateral including flyers, brochures, digital assets and social posts.
- Supporting with content creation for campaigns, blogs, and product updates.
- Working with internal departments to gather insights and turn them into compelling content.
- Supporting the weekly email marketing schedule.
- Assisting with lead-generation funnels, landing pages, and campaign optimisation.
- Working closely with the website admin to update content, test new pages, and support the rollout of a brand-new B2B website.
- Helping plan, organise, and deliver company events.
- Supporting the business' involvement in regular charity and social initiatives.
About You:
- Experience as a Marketing Executive, Marketing Coordinator, Marketing Assistant, Campaign Marketing Executive, Content Creator, Content Marketing Executive or similar multi-channel marketing role.
- We're looking for someone who is creative, proactive, and keen to get stuck into all areas of marketing.
- You'll thrive in a role where every day is different and where the team values versatility.
- Strong content creation and design skills (Adobe CC, Canva or similar).
- Experience with email marketing platforms.
- An eye for detail, strong organisation, and the ability to manage multiple projects.
- A collaborative approach and willingness to support across all marketing functions.

How to prepare for a job interview at GetRecruited UK Ltd
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, dive deep into the company’s marketing strategies and recent campaigns. Familiarise yourself with their brand voice and any recent projects they've launched. This will not only show your genuine interest but also help you tailor your answers to align with their goals.
✨Showcase Your Creativity
Prepare a portfolio of your previous work that highlights your content creation and design skills. Whether it’s social media posts, email campaigns, or marketing collateral, having tangible examples will demonstrate your hands-on experience and creativity, which is crucial for this role.
✨Be Ready to Collaborate
Since the role involves working closely with various departments, be prepared to discuss how you’ve successfully collaborated in past roles. Share specific examples of how you gathered insights from different teams and turned them into compelling content, showcasing your teamwork skills.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t shy away from asking questions. Inquire about the upcoming projects, the team dynamics, or how they measure the success of their marketing campaigns. This shows your enthusiasm for the role and hel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
